Kentucky Education and Workforce Development Cabinet Salary

As of August 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Kentucky Education and Workforce Development Cabinet in the United States is $82,633.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$40. Salaries at Kentucky Education and Workforce Development Cabinet typically range from $72,227 to $94,588 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Frankfort?

Understanding the cost of living near Frankfort is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Kentucky Education and Workforce Development Cabinet.
Frankfort's Cost of Living Index is approximately 84.7 (15.3% less expensive than US average; 8.8% less than KY average). State capital, affordable housing. FTS. When planning your budget based on a salary from Kentucky Education and Workforce Development Cabinet,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$750 - $1,150+ A significant portion of Kentucky Education and Workforce Development Cabinet sal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$240 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ation Limited local transit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$370 - $550 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$280 - $550+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$340 - $630+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$1,940 - $3,120+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
